YOKOHAMA: The new Nissan Terra, a rugged body-on-frame SUV (sport utility vehicle) with off-road capabilities, is expected to premiere at the Beijing Auto Show 2018 (April 25 till May 4).

The Terra is a seven-seater, pick-up truck based SUV modelled on the Nissan Navara.

At this point, it is not known whether local Nissan distributor Edaran Tan Chong Motor has plans to bring in the Terra.

If the Terra makes it to Malaysia, it will certainly provide stiff competition to the likes of the Toyota Fortuner, Isuzu MU-X, and Ford Everest.

It is the first vehicle from Nissan’s frame and LCV (light commercial vehicle) division to launch under the company’s mid-term plan, Nissan MOVE to 2022.

One in every six Nissan vehicles sold globally is a frame-based vehicle or an LCV.

Under the mid-term plan, the target is to increase sales of Nissan frame SUVs, pickups, vans, light-duty trucks by more than 40% by 2022 and become a global leader in pickups and frame-based SUVs.

"The all-new Nissan Terra will soon arrive in China,” said Ashwani Gupta, senior vice president for Nissan’s frame and LCV business.

“This rugged SUV is practical, authentic, and designed to go anywhere. The Nissan Terra goes on sale this spring, first in China, with other Asian markets soon to follow.”

"It is an exciting time for Nissan. We have the Nissan Terra arriving soon, the award-winning Nissan Navara is now in 133 markets worldwide, and more drivers are purchasing our LCVs around the world.”

In 2017, Nissan’s global frame and LCV sales reached 907,929 vehicles – about a 7% increase from the prior year.
